The IRF9Z24STRR belongs to the category of power MOSFETs.
It is commonly used as a switching device in various electronic circuits and applications.
The IRF9Z24STRR is typically available in a TO-263 package.
This MOSFET is essential for controlling high-power loads in electronic systems.
It is usually packaged in reels or tubes, with quantities varying based on manufacturer specifications.
The IRF9Z24STRR typically has three pins: 1. Gate (G) 2. Drain (D) 3. Source (S)
The IRF9Z24STRR operates based on the principles of field-effect transistors, where the voltage applied to the gate terminal controls the flow of current between the drain and source terminals.
The IRF9Z24STRR is widely used in the following applications: - Switching power supplies - Motor control - LED lighting - Audio amplifiers - DC-DC converters
Some alternative models to the IRF9Z24STRR include: - IRF9Z34N - IRF9Z24NPBF - IRF9Z24NSTRLPBF
In conclusion, the IRF9Z24STRR is a versatile power MOSFET with high voltage capability, low on-resistance, and fast switching speed, making it suitable for a wide range of electronic applications.
